Adaptive quantum state tomography improves accuracy quadratically
Published 2 Mar 2013 in quant-ph | (1303.0436v2)
Abstract: We introduce a simple protocol for adaptive quantum state tomography, which reduces the worst-case infidelity between the estimate and the true state from $O(N{-1/2})$ to $O(N{-1})$. It uses a single adaptation step and just one extra measurement setting. In a linear optical qubit experiment, we demonstrate a full order of magnitude reduction in infidelity (from $0.1%$ to $0.01%$) for a modest number of samples ($N=3\times104$).
